Back by popular demand, the theme which will be explored is: “Must see hidden gems around CapeNature Reserves”. Anyone interested can register for free and log in from 17:00 to 18:00 via the Zoom streaming platform.

The first webinar hosted under the topic “Iconic CapeNature trails for your post lockdown bucket list” was highly popular and garnered 4 588 live viewers. The upcoming webinar will take a look at those lesser-known tourism spots and experiences offered by the respective CapeNature reserves.

A panel consisting of CapeNature specialists as well as industry subject matter experts will unpack eco-tourism on offer at a number of our reserves, each one special in their own way.

As lockdown restrictions around the country gradually ease, CapeNature continues the phased re-opening of its reserves for hiking and angling activities, acknowledging that locals may be itching to get back in nature.
